To answer the question regarding which type of RNA does not exhibit intramolecular (intrachain) base pairing, we should consider the characteristics and functions of the different types of RNA.

  1. rRNA (ribosomal RNA): rRNA is a fundamental component of ribosomes, which serve as the site of protein synthesis. While rRNA can have complex secondary structures, it typically exhibits intrachain base pairing that helps stabilize its structure.

  2. tRNA (transfer RNA): tRNA has a well-defined structure with anticodons that base-pair with mRNA during translation. The cloverleaf shape of tRNA is due to intrachain base pairing, therefore, it does exhibit intramolecular base pairing.

  3. mRNA (messenger RNA): mRNA is responsible for conveying genetic information from DNA to the ribosome, where it serves as a template for protein synthesis. Unlike rRNA and tRNA, mRNA generally does not fold into a structured form involving extensive intrachain base pairing; it tends to remain linear.

  4. 18S rRNA: This is a component of the small subunit of the eukaryotic ribosome and, similar to other rRNAs, exhibits intrachain base pairing to maintain its secondary and tertiary structures.

  5. Conclusion: Among the listed options, mRNA is notable for the lack of significant intramolecular base pairing, as it generally exists in a linear form during translation.

Final Answer

The RNA which does not exhibit intramolecular (intrachain) base pairing is mRNA.
